In this walk we’re NOT going to use the “True compass”, meaning the red needle is always pointing the way we describe in the walkthrough, just to avoid confusion.

Pick Axe.

Go down left of the bridge to an icy ledge and follow to those Flares in the back (E). Walk back a bit to the corner and run off so you can slide backwards down the slopes and grab the ridge, drop and follow the bank of the river to the W (jump over the steep part), where you’ll find a small cave with a camp fire to the right OR jump in the water and swim W, on the right you should see a small triangle. Swim in and get out the water or swim up and climb out and jump over the water.  Hop over the water and grab the Pick Axe. Go back along the bank of the river and jump onto the block in front of the cave entrance (E). Climb up into the cave and be careful going around the corner in the back, there are two boulders when you are going for the door in the back. Open the door with the Pick Axe and quickly grab the gurung bread off the pedestal (small medipack) before the mad monk harms you.

Freeze the River.

Run back to the river as an Ice Wraith appeared, run jump down onto the bank of the river. Run back to that little cave (jump over the steep part) where you got the Pick Axe, and hop into the water near the campfire. You can get out there… You have to be fast though as the water is freezing cold now.

Up to the Monastery.

We can now cross the river and climb up NW, left and hop over the rock pile. Be careful of the falling boulder as you make your way NE in the direction of the bridge. Jump to the bridge’s landing. Enter the tunnel, safety drop into the hole and follow the cave leading down to the Monastery.

A Torch, opening up Doors

Take a right at the stairs and in the corner on the right (SW) is an opening to a room, there’s a mad monk running about, so watch out and avoid contact. Left of the entrance is a Medipack, on the table is a Torch. You can ignite the Torch by standing in front of the stove SE. When you got the Torch burning, get out of there.

Two hungry leopards will ambush you as you leave the room, defeat them.

For a Secret: take the Torch to the left (E) side of the cave, to the left is an ice wall, stand in the middle and melt the ice. Grab Secret #1, a Buddha Statuette.

Take the Torch to the bottom of the big stairs and ignite the two bowls from standing on the ground. 4 doors open up left and right of the stairs. We have to visit each area behind them to get 4 Prayer Rolls, the order is random, but because we need a Torch in one of those areas, I went there first. 

W Side - Left: Melt the Ice.

Go with the Torch through the NW doors, watch out for the icicles over the shallow frozen pool and hop up into the opening straight ahead (W), go through to a large frozen pool and go right to that small door in the S wall. Leave the Torch in front of it. Turn around and go to a block N, opposite the door. Run jump onto the low block in the N slopes and turn left, run quickly to the ledges underneath the floor E, as a boulder will come down. Grab up left to the floor and spot the big door. Run-jump N onto the ledge above the wall in the slopes, then make your way up and right to a small frozen pool in front of a cavern.

One part of the ice is breakable. First go all the way to the W and grab up to a wooden ledge to get the First Aid Kit. Go back to the small frozen pool. Face SW and hop backwards onto that breakable part and fall into freezing water. Swim W and right around the corner, just after the part where the tunnel goes up is an air pocket to the left (beam of light), go up and climb out to warm up. You could crawl to the next air pocket from here, or just hop back in and swim to the end of the tunnel and right from here. Climb up to the ledge in that small cave.

Climb up E and find a big snowball in that cave, push it out and safety drop down. Defeat the Yeti waiting for you. Turn right (E) and spot a push block.

For a Secret: Push the block to the E as far as possible and get on, run jump onto the top of the ice hill E and behind it in a deeper part, is Secret #2, another Buddha Statuette. Get back down to the block.

Push/pull that block onto the Buddha tile. The door opens up behind you left (In case you didn’t bring the Torch into this area, there’s a spare one up on the wooden ledge (W), which you can reach from the stone block. But then you have to go back to the Monastery area and ignite it and come back here). Go down the steps and pick up the burning Torch, go back up again and from the sloped block against the wall, hop onto the block W, then onto the wooden ledge and go ignite two bowls on the outcrops. The big bowl will tip over and melt the ice below. You can leave the Torch behind, as you won’t need it anymore.

From the NW corner of the wooden floor jump onto the icy slope and slide down, grab the edge and safety drop down to slide to the waters edge. Get into the deep part under the bowl and use the underwater lever there to open the door up E. Go NE up the ledges on the slope again and grab up to the floor, enter the open door and grab the Prayer Wheel 1. A Yeti will come for you, shoot it (you cannot harm him while he is pounding his chest). After the fight go through the swinging axes into the back and come to a double door you can push open (the door you hear, is the entrance door to this area re-opening in case you want to revisit). An angry bird will attack you on the balcony, defeat it. On the balcony go left (SE) and hop onto the red pillar in the corner, hang from the other side and drop grab to a crack below, shimmy left around two corners and safety drop. Get the gurung bread and go to the next area.

W Side - Right: Slay the Dragon.

Drop down to the pit and defeat the pesky spiders, a flare pickup sits right below where you entered from. Climb back up to the entrance. Walk to the pit and just jump down forward; go the pillar left in the back and grab up to the crack, ledge jump up to the higher crack and shimmy right around corners till you can drop onto a wooden floor. Pick up the gurung bread and follow the passage up some steps.

A Dragon will wake up.

Run left around the corner, to the corner of the room and jump up onto the mound, then onto the ledge and run right behind the pillar to take cover. A Big Lizard will come for you, shoot it. Behind the fence you can see a green sphere, we have to shoot 4 of those to get rid of the Dragon. Run S, loop left around behind the fence, dodge the statutes holding blades (which do minimal damage), and shoot that sphere (#1). Step into one of the alcoves W and grab up to the floor above. Go left to the SW corner to shoot sphere #2. Run a bit back to the middle of the room and shoot the Bell there (opposite the ledge to the rope, there’s another Bell in the other side of the room) to Freeze the Dragon. Looking into the room, you can see the rope hanging over the pit with the Dragon, run onto the ledge, jump to the rope and get down a bit to swing and jump across to the opposite side. Run left and shoot the sphere (#3) SE. Drop down in one of the alcoves S and kill a Lizard in that passage, shoot the sphere (#4) N. The Dragon will explode.

Go back S, left out of the passage and get down to where the Dragon was, jump over the blade trap that juts out the wall. Use the crowbar lever (face S) and see the doors in front of you open up. Climb the ladder on the back wall till you see a floor behind you; back flip off. Shoot the two Lizards and pull/push the two bells under the Buddha tiles on the ceiling (light a flare or use the binocular item).

The big doors on the N balcony opened up. Go back down the ladder, up in the NW corner of the pit, onto the ledge, behind the fence and up to the floor above through one of the alcoves W. Use the rope to get to the balcony N. Step through the doors.

For a Secret: Drop down into the hole in the floor and kill the spiders, go into the SE corner to find Secret #3, another Buddha Statuette. From the block on the other side of this pillar you can hop back up (N) to the wooden floor.

Jump over the gap in the floor and get the Prayer Wheel 2. Open the small door around the corner, go down and open the double doors. You know… left onto the red pillar, down to the crack and left around to safety drop down.

E Side – Left: Traps.

Walk up onto the wooden floor (I went along the right hand side) and side flip over that rolling blade, which will start as soon as you jump over, get clear of it, because when you are too close to those they will harm you. Run E over the red ledges when the Blades go left and be careful in the back passage up the stairs. Facing the room with statues holding swords, pull the switch to the left, which activates the generously timed door and traps. Time the Swords and run through when they go up (possible with minor harm). In the next room is a Mad Monk on a snowy spike floor; we have to kill him to get a Key. Shooting won’t do the job. Go up the stairs and step through the curtains S, go through the shallow pool.

Secret: Shoot the crates in the alcove right to find Secret #4, another Buddha Statuette.

Climb up onto the middle of the burner block and time the burners to jump or side flip over and repeat this to get to a chain pulley. Use the pulley to raise a platform above the spike floor. Jump back over the now harmless burners and get down the stairs, go right (W) and grab up to a crack in the wall. Shimmy right to the wide part under the platform and pull up inside, turn around and climb down into the pit where you can use a lever activating the Spikes and thus kill the Monk. Get back out of the crawlspace, turn left and pick up the Gold Key from where the Monk died. Pick up the gurung bread from the table under the light fixture.  Then go into the back (S) to open the door by using the Key on the W wall.

Go through the Teeth doors and around the corner in the back is a lever opening the big doors up N. Turn left and go carefully round the corner, rolling blades here…. Run after the blade and left into the alcove. When the blade is all the way to the right, run out diagonally and into the next alcove in the opposite wall. Repeat this till you are back in the main room. Go back through the spikes and loop left up the stairs, left to the far wall and there you can run jump over the fence onto that platform. Run jump and grab the floor N. Go to the Prayer Wheel 3 and pick it up, quickly run through to the back or you’ll have to crawl underneath the knives popping out of those balls. Carefully dodge the falling blocks that will shake and jut out from the ceiling as you make your way to the small door on the right. Run through the passage to the double doors, two more balls drop, but if you stay close to the wall, you can just run through. Open the double doors and go left to the corner, onto the gap in the red pillar (face W) and safety drop from the other side. You are close to the last quest.

E Side – Right: Platforming/Traps.

Around the corner climb over the crate left and get onto the next, face NW a bit and stand back, start a run jump into the back of the passage with a left curve as soon as you see that blade in the back corner so you’ll land there when it is on the other side of its track, quickly run or jump left.

A door will open; step out into a ruined arena. There are two leopards here, shoot them on your way over to the far right (NE) pillar, which is sloped. Ledge jump up to the top of the pillar. Do a sliding backwards jump with a reverse roll to grab the pillar behind it. From that pillar jump, jump to the next one, then grab the crack in the wall in front of it, or alternatively, directly the pillar W, go left around. Do a back jump and grab the crack, go right and pull up in the crawlspace. Crawl left and left onto the pillar, hang from the W side and do a back jump/grab to a lower sandy ledge (you can ignore the trench with the rolling blades). Grab up to the red pillar W, slide and jump to grab a sloped pillar, drop/grab to the crack, go left around and back jump to grab the next pillar. Ledge jump up to the top and jump/grab the pillar N. Go left around two corners and drop on a sandy ledge, run jump E from there and grab the crack, ledge jump up and shimmy all the way left around and along the wall to the next pillar (in this crevice is an ice wall in the back that has to be broken first to get to the Secret). Run jump and grab E, pull up. Use the monkey bars to get to the crawlspace in the corner on the right, get in there. Icicles block your way forward, so jump into the windowsill and shoot the windows. There’s a lever on the right hand wall, time the blocks on the ledges and pull the lever when they are inside the alcove.

Run out onto the first ledge and jump the rest of them to the other corner. Hop up left into the windowsill. Go down into the passage to find rolling blades, run after the blade and jump up left into the windowsill. Now run down between the two blades and wait a bit for the second one to move away, run after it and jump left up into the windowsill. Now you can run jump out over the second blade and run to safety.

Open the double doors around the corner and find a big Gong on that floor and a gurung bread in front of it. Push the red movable block off the balcony so you have a shortcut to get back up there. Open the double doors N, run to the end of the passage and get the Gong stick from the chest. Back out of this passage to the Gong and hit it….

Back into the N passage where the ice wall and icicles are now broken, step onto the block right. Hop forwards to grab the pole and swing to the next, then jump off onto a slope, slide and jump to grab the last pole, swing and jump into the crevice. Crawl left and hang out at the end, back jump onto the short pillar.

Turn around and grab up to the ledge N, walk over the pole to the opposite side and use the crowbar lever to open a door next to the Gong. Safety drop down NE and go back through the passage to the Gong, into the door on the left next to the gong and follow down to where you can pick up the last Prayer Wheel #4. Defeat spiders that come for you, and open the double doors behind it (SW) and go left on the balcony, over the red pillar to drop down.

Detour for a Secret:

Go back through where you obtained Prayer Wheel #4 and re-enter the gong room. To the right, under the rightmost window, is a cracked pillar, slide down it and grab its ledge, drop down to the crack below it and shimmy left to the alcove, which no longer has an icy wall covering it, crawl in and go down along the blocks to the bottom of the pit. In the back (N) is Secret #5, another Buddha Statuette. You’ll also get a "message from the builder" in the inventory with text thanking the player for playing and dedicating the level to Neal Boyd, who was a level designer on Tomb Raider 1 and 2. Get back up the blocks S, through the crevice and safety drop down, leave W and run after the blade, using the space between the crates for a pause.

Alternative route:

If you pushed the block off the balcony, enter the arena area again, from the bottom area, if you pushed the block off the balcony, climb up the block, jump and grab the closest broken pillar that you used before to make your way up and across. Platform your way to the alcove you saw on your way up there that was covered by ice, the ice should now be broken, crawl in as explained above and obtain the secret.

The Glowing Talion.

NE, just next to entrance to the area you just visited are two receptacles for Prayer Wheels, two more are found in the NW corner of the area. The Monastery opens up and a big Hammer Guy is protecting the entrance, go take him on, just jump around a lot, constantly firing at him, until he explodes.

Inside the Monastery is a Glowing Talion in front of the Buddha Statue, get it.

Lara: I better make my way back to the camp.

Go out of the Monastery, down the stairs and straight up into the icy cave, defeat the three leopards who await you, climb up S and slide down the slopes in the canyon with the broken bridge. Go down a bit to the right and cross the river, grab up to a ledge SE in the S slopes. Go up S, a bit right and from there, jump W so you can grab up S again and when you finally reach that end of the bridge where you had started, the adventure ends…
